Description
The Vorab Trail starts at the Vorab restaurant at 2571 m above sea level (closed in summer) over the rocks of the former Vorabfirn. Only the red-white color markings on stone blocks and rocks indicate the path through the rugged landscape. Later, the singletrail descent crosses the mountain road and leads through the somewhat easier section along the alpine hiking trail to Camona Vorab. Here, the trail fun continues downhill on the Sogn Martin Trail. Alternatively, you can also add the Fuorcla Trail, after which you reach Crap Sogn Gion after a short climb.
The Vorab Trail is a high alpine trail dream for advanced enduro enthusiasts. You reach the trail entrance by taking the FlemX mountain railway to the Nagens Sura station. From there, follow the well-developed gravel road to the Vorab mountain station.
Safety Note
Backpack with emergency pharmacy, bike repair kit and snacks.
Attention: The Vorab restaurant is closed in summer! Bring enough food and drink with you.
Fairtrail: Be considerate of hikers!
Equipment
The weather in the Alps can change quickly: pack a rain jacket and a warm layer for safety.
Directions
Take the FlemX mountain railway to Nagens Sura, then ride up the gravel road to the trail entrance at the Vorab restaurant (closed in summer).
Directions
Public Transport
By train to Chur and from there by post bus to Flims to the Flims Dorf stop, mountain railways.
Travel Information
A13 motorway to Chur and further to exit No. 18 "Reichenau". Then towards Flims. STENNA Center parking garage at the valley station in Flims Dorf.
Parking
Parking garage in the STENNA Center at the Flims valley station.
